Pt. I Postmodern Architecture's Pursuit of a New Spatial and Visual Culture: Architecture as Image Versus Image as Architecture -- 1. Bau Magazine and the Architecture of Media (1965 -- 1970) / Eva Branscome -- 2. Serial Postmodernity: Architectural Association Publications in the 1980s / Igor Marjanovic -- 3. `I Decline to be a Missionary': Late-Modern Mirrors and Transformations in Modern Architecture / Michael Kubo -- pt. II International Postmodernisms: Micro-narratives and their Contribution to Architecture -- 4. Reima Pietila's (Postmodern) Morphologies / Eeva-Liisa Pelkonen -- 5. Issues of Realism: Archithese, Postmodernism and Swiss Architecture, 1971 -- 1986 / Irina Davidovici -- 6. Alessandro Mendini, Domus and the Postmodern Vision (1979 -- 1985) / Silvia Micheli -- pt. III Postmodern Architects as Thinkers: Bridging Theory and Practice -- 7. Transition to `Discourse': Architecture Theory in Postmodern Australia / Andrew Leach -- 8. Charles Moore's Perspecta Essays: Towards Postmodern Eclecticism / Patricia A. Morton -- 9. The Alibi of Style: Reading Classicism in Architectural Design Magazine (1979 -- 1982) / Elizabeth Keslacy -- 10. Postmodern Architects as Theorists: The Case of the Essay Collection (1988 -- 1998) / Stephanie Dadour -- pt. IV Postmodern Architecture and the Institution: Between the Elite and the Public -- 11. Institutionalizing Postmodernism: Reconceiving the Journal and the Exhibition at the Institute for Architecture and Urban Studies in 1976 / Kim Forster -- 12. Image, Medium, Artefact: Heinrich Klotz and the Postmodern Architecture Museum / Daniela Fabricius.
